Key extensions to Tauranga's wharf have been given the green light after a seven-year battle. A fast-track expert panel's issued a draft decision proposing to grant all approvals sought by Port of Tauranga. The development involves extending the Sulphur Point container berth by 385 metres and the Mount Maunganui wharves by 315 metres. Port Chief Executive Leonard Sampson told Mike Hosking it's been incredibly frustrating getting to this stage. He says in the scheme of things, it's minor upgrades to accommodate more container vessels. LISTEN ABOVE See omnystudio.com/listener for privacy information.
In November 2022, Oregon voters narrowly passed a gun control measure that bans high-capacity gun magazines and requires safety training, completed background checks and permits for firearm purchases. Measure 114 awaits a decision by the Oregon Supreme Court and if it’s upheld, the soonest it could take effect is January 2028. The prospect of gun control restrictions nonetheless fueled a sharp demand in gun purchases in Oregon leading up to and following the Measure 114 referendum. That’s according to a new study by researchers from Oregon State University, the University of Oregon and the National Bureau of Economic Research. Using background checks as a proxy for firearm purchases, the researchers found that background checks spiked nearly 160% in the two months after the passage of Measure 114. The researchers said the measure led to 63,000 more background checks in Oregon between October 2022 and March 2024 than would have otherwise been expected during this time. Katie Bollman, an assistant professor in economics at OSU, joins us for more details.

REDIFF - Angleterre 1845. Deux navires, 129 hommes et une mission : trouver le passage du Nord-Ouest et traverser l'arctique. L'expédition Franklin se retrouve piégée sans issue ni secours. Un à un, les hommes sombrent. Au XXIe siècle, les épaves réapparaissent enfin, livrant des réponses sur cette tragédie polaire restée sans témoin. Revivez l'aventure de l'Erebus et du Terror engloutis corps et biens, prisonniers des glaces. Crédits : Lorànt Deutsch, Emma Locatelli. Some of the earliest canals in colonial America, referred to as the Inner Passage, were constructed by enslaved people living in the Lowcountry of South Carolina in the early 1700s. In a paradox of history, for over a hundred years enslaved Black people used these canals, constructed for white plantation owners, to travel southward to freedom in Spanish Florida. In The Inner Passage: An Untold Story of Black Resistance Along a Southern Waterway (MIT Press, 2026), Virginia McGee Richards documents the lost narrative of the Inner Passage through 60 extraordinary photographs of landscapes altered by slavery and portraits of Lowcountry descendants, along with an essay describing her discovery of this untold history. In an accompanying essay, Imani Perry writes about her own journey on the Inner Passage, putting Black resistance to enslavement and Southern history into an immediate context. James Estrin brings decades of insight about photography and the power of visual storytelling to his affecting foreword. Together, these words and images offer a powerful living map of history.
